Criminal prosecution for the formation of a criminal organization, the Prosecutor of Heraklion charged the three main people involved in the case of antiquities that was revealed in Crete, according to the case file of the Organized Crime Department.

It is about the carpenter, the pensioner of the archaeological service and the former coast guard.

They are also accused of accepting and disposing of the monuments they constitute proceeds of crime of particularly high value for which the culprit knew that they came from a criminal act, committed (for all 3) and attempted (for the Italian).

Alongside, five of the defendants are being prosecuted for joining a criminal organization and some of them, on a case-by-case basis, for cooperation in the category of accepting and disposing of monuments.
